Shangpin Technology's high-frequency vibration dewatering screen can be divided into STS series and SZS series according to different excitation methods. The main body of the sieve box adopts different inclination angles of the sieve surface, which are designed according to the screening requirements. The negative inclination angle design forms a slurry pool at the feeding end, and uses the static pressure head to help the slurry pass through the sieve, thereby increasing the processing capacity of the material.
In addition, the high-frequency vibration dewatering screen adopts a dual motor self synchronous exciter. The vibration motor generates excitation force through synchronous and reverse rotation, causing the screen machine to move back and forth in a straight line, promoting the transportation, dehydration, and discharge of materials on the screen. This design not only ensures the screening effect, but also improves the stability and reliability of the equipment.
The application of high-frequency vibration dewatering screens is very extensive. In the mining industry, it can be used for screening and dehydration of materials such as coal and metal ores; In the metallurgical industry, it can be used for ore dewatering and tailings treatment; In the building materials industry, it can be used for screening and dehydration of materials such as limestone and sand. Whether it is solid or liquid materials, high-frequency vibrating dewatering screens can efficiently process them.
